Fråga : Sql-hjälp måste förklara den scalar variabeln ”@TotalRecords”.

Förmiddag som I får detta fel. Måste förklara den scalar variabeln ”@TotalRecords”.

måste att göra med denna fodrar.
@TotalRecords SOM TotalRecords,

When I kodifierar hårt @TotalRecords, det TILLVÄGAGÅNGSSÄTTET för works.

ALTER [dbo]. [@PageIndex int, @NumRows int, den varchar @Vendoren för GetECommerceItems]
för
för
(50) = ogiltigt, den varchar @ItemNoen för
(50) = ogiltigt, @Category varchar för
(50) = ogiltigt, varchar @Sort för
(100) = för @TotalRecordsint
DECLARE för null
AS

DECLARE @StartRowIndex för int

SET för @StartRowIndex = (@PageIndex * @NumRows) + @TotalRecords för 1

SELECT =
(Ecommerce för aspnet_webItems
WHERE
för
FROM
för RÄKNING för
SELECT (*) =
för
AND för
”för y-”
AND (@Vendoren ÄR OGILTIG ELLER försäljare = @Vendoren) (@ItemNoen ÄR OGILTIG ELLER Item_No = @ItemNoen) IDENTITET för

SELECT
för
för
för
AND (ÄR OGILTIG ELLER kategorien = @Category),) (int, 1.1) SOM ror,
Item_No, försäljare för
,
Memo_Desc,
[Desc], för imgProduct
INTO för
Ecommerce för
WHERE
för aspnet_webItems för
FROM
för #OrderRows =

för
för
AND för
för
AND för
”för y-”
AND (@Vendoren ÄR OGILTIG ELLER försäljare = @Vendoren) (@ItemNoen ÄR OGILTIG ELLER Item_No = @ItemNoen) (ÄR OGILTIG ELLER kategorien = @Category)--MED OrderRows AS
--(
--SELECT
--      ROW_NUMBER () ÖVER (beställa VID Item_No), SOM ror,
--      Item_No
--      Försäljare
--      Memo_Desc
--      [Desc],
--      imgProduct
--FROM
--      aspnet_webItems
--WHERE
--      Ecommerce = ”y-”
--OCH
--      (@Vendoren ÄR OGILTIG ELLER försäljare = @Vendoren),
--OCH
--      (@ItemNoen ÄR OGILTIG ELLER Item_No = @ItemNoen),
--) @SQL för

DECLARE SOM @SQL för
SET för NVARCHAR (3000) = ”
Item_No, försäljare för
,
Memo_Desc,
[Desc], @TotalRecords för
SOM TotalRecords, #OrderRows för
SELECT för imgProduct
FROM
för
som
WHERE
ror MELLAN” + den varchar omvänden ((50), @StartRowIndex) + ”OCH” + @Sort för

IF för den varchar omvänden ((50), @StartRowIndex + @NumRows - 1), ÄR INTE NULL
BEGIN
FASTSTÄLLD @SQL = @SQL + ”BESTÄLLER VID” +
DROP för @SQL
för sp_executesql för
exec för
för @Sort
END BORDLÄGGER #OrderRows
" klar "

Svar : Sql-hjälp måste förklara den scalar variabeln ”@TotalRecords”.

detta bör hjälpa
1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
12:
13:
14:
15:
16:
   pFile = fopen (”C:\ \ myfile.txt”, ”r”);
  
   fgets (env, 100 som, är pFile);
   (pFile) fclose;

   // fetch 
   conströding * lastSlash = strrchr (env, ”/”);
   om (lastSlash! = OGILTIGT) 
   {
      constchar*lastPeriod = strchr (lastSlash, ”. ”);
      om (lastPeriod! = OGILTIGT) 
      {
         Bättre // att kopiera till någon annan var, för före detta. överskrivning av env
         strncpy (env, lastSlash + 1, lastPeriod - lastSlash - 1);
      }
   }
Andra lösningar  
 
programming4us programming4us